Mohammed Milhim

Mohammed Hassan Milhim (Arabic: محمد ملحم) (born April 9, 1929) is the former mayor of the city of Halhul (southern West Bank). He graduated from the Lebanese University with a certificate in English literature in 1974. He was elected mayor of Halhul in 1976. In 1980 he was exiled from the West Bank for being a member of the PLO Executive Committee and was allowed back 12 years later. He served as Yasser Arafat's consultant and several roles in the Palestinian Ministry of Education.
